What Are the Cannabis Laws in Gitega?
Understanding cannabis laws in Gitega is crucial for any traveler interested in the local scene. Burundi maintains strict regulations on marijuana use. It is illegal to possess, sell, or cultivate cannabis. Penalties can be severe, including hefty fines and imprisonment. However, the enforcement of these laws can vary, and it’s essential to be aware of the local climate and legal landscape.
